Core Viewpoint - Spangle, an AI e-commerce startup founded by former Bolt CEO Maju Kuruvilla, has raised $15 million in a Series A funding round, achieving a post-money valuation of $100 million [1][2] Funding and Growth - The Series A funding round was led by NewRoad Capital Partners, with total funding reaching $21 million, including previous seed funding of $6 million at a pre-money valuation of $30 million [1][2] - Since ending its stealth mode in March last year, Spangle has signed contracts with nine enterprise clients, including fashion retailers Revolve, Alexander Wang, and Steve Madden, with a combined online sales total of approximately $3.8 billion [2] Product and Technology - Spangle's core approach involves directing shoppers to a blank page, which is then filled in real-time by its proprietary AI model, ProductGPT, based on various signals such as shopper behavior and context [3] - The platform has seen a month-over-month traffic growth of about 57%, with all clients expanding their use of the software [2] Performance Metrics - Brands using Spangle have reported a nearly 50% increase in revenue per visit, a doubling of advertising return on investment, and a 15% increase in average order value [7] - Revolve's VP of performance marketing noted a 60% increase in advertising ROI and a 50% revenue growth per visit due to Spangle's software [7] Market Position and Trends - Spangle is positioned as a potential "Shopify" for AI-driven e-commerce, focusing on building infrastructure rather than incremental fixes [8] - The company aims to adapt to the trend of AI-mediated shopping experiences, as consumers increasingly rely on AI tools for product discovery [8] Future Plans - Following the new funding, Spangle plans to increase R&D investment, expand its engineering team, and build a comprehensive sales system [10]

Core Viewpoint - MiniMax, a large model company, is set to list on January 9 and has achieved a record in institutional subscriptions for Hong Kong IPOs, with over 460 institutions participating and an oversubscription rate exceeding 70 times [1]. Group 1: IPO and Subscription Details - The demand for MiniMax's national placement orders reached $32 billion, with actual orders totaling $19 billion from over 460 institutions, resulting in an oversubscription of approximately 79 times after excluding cornerstone investors [1]. - Notable long-term funds and sovereign wealth funds, including those from Singapore, South Africa, and the Middle East, participated with subscriptions exceeding $1 billion each, contributing to a total of over $6 billion from long-term funds [1]. - MiniMax's cornerstone investors include 14 entities, such as the Abu Dhabi sovereign fund and Future Asset from South Korea [1]. Group 2: Stock Performance - On January 8, MiniMax's stock opened at a high of HKD 211.2 per share and closed at HKD 205.6, marking a 24.6% increase [2]. Group 3: Revenue Sources - MiniMax's revenue is primarily derived from two segments: AI-native products and enterprise services based on AI, with AI-native products generating $38.02 million by June 2025, accounting for over 70% of total revenue [2]. - The enterprise services segment generated $15.42 million, representing 28.9% of total revenue [3]. Group 4: Financial Performance - As of September 30, 2025, MiniMax reported a loss of approximately $180 million, while maintaining cash reserves of over $362 million [4]. - The company has shown a clear and diversified revenue model, which has instilled confidence among investors regarding its potential to achieve break-even [6].

Core Insights - LMArena, a startup initially established as a research project at the University of California, Berkeley, announced a successful completion of a $150 million Series A funding round, achieving a post-money valuation of $1.7 billion [1] - The company has rapidly evolved from a research initiative to a commercial entity, raising a total of $250 million in approximately seven months, following a $100 million seed round in May with a valuation of $600 million [2] Group 1 - LMArena is known for its crowdsourced AI model performance leaderboard, allowing users to input prompts and select the better-performing model from two options, with over 5 million monthly users across 150 countries generating 60 million dialogues each month [2] - The platform ranks various models based on multiple task dimensions, including text processing, web development, visual recognition, and text-to-image generation, featuring models from OpenAI, Google, Anthropic, and others [2][3] - The company transitioned from its original identity as Chatbot Arena, founded by researchers Anastasios Angelopoulos and Wei-Lin Chiang, and initially funded through research grants and donations [3] Group 2 - LMArena's leaderboard has garnered significant attention from model developers, and the company has partnered with leading model firms like OpenAI and Google for community evaluations [3] - In September, LMArena launched a commercial AI evaluation platform, generating an annual recurring revenue (ARR) of $30 million within just four months of service launch [3] - The growth trajectory and popularity of the startup attracted numerous venture capital firms to participate in its Series A funding round, including Andreessen Horowitz, Kleiner Perkins, and Lightspeed Venture Partners [4]

Core Insights - OpenAI aims to have nearly one-third of the global population using ChatGPT by the early 2030s, which translates to approximately 2.6 billion weekly active users, a significant increase from the current 900 million [4][7] - The majority of ChatGPT's users, about 90%, are located outside North America, presenting a challenge for OpenAI in building a robust advertising business [5][6] User Growth and Revenue Potential - OpenAI projects that it could generate $112 billion in revenue from free ChatGPT users over the next five years, primarily through advertising and in-app shopping [5][11] - By 2030, OpenAI anticipates generating $46 billion from non-paying users, contingent on user growth from high-value regions [5][6] Regional User Distribution and Challenges - The top markets for ChatGPT include India and Brazil, but these regions typically have lower average revenue per user (ARPU) compared to North America [6][9] - Historical data from companies like Meta and Snap indicate a trend where a large user base does not necessarily equate to high revenue per user, posing a challenge for OpenAI [6][8] Subscription Services and User Monetization - Currently, only about 5% of ChatGPT's users are paying subscribers, with OpenAI targeting 8.5% of its projected 2.6 billion users to subscribe to the Plus plan by 2030 [10][11] - OpenAI plans to introduce a more affordable subscription option, ChatGPT Go, in countries like India, priced at approximately $5 per month [10] Cost Management and Future Outlook - OpenAI expects to incur nearly $150 billion in operational costs for its AI models by 2030, necessitating significant revenue generation from free users to offset these expenses [11] - The company is focused on enhancing ChatGPT's appeal to ensure continued user growth amidst intense competition [11]
